What is the 3 day eventing format?
The competition may be run as a one-day event (ODE), where all three events are completed in one day (dressage, followed by show jumping and then the cross-country phase) or a three-day event (3DE), which is more commonly now run over four days, with dressage on the first two days, followed by cross-country the next
What is the 3 day eventing in the Olympics?
In eventing, horse-and-rider pairs competed in dressage, cross-country, and jumping over three days, with combined scores determining the medals. The team competition was decided by adding individual scores. The top 25 riders after the first jumping round advanced to a second round to compete for individual medals.
What does r mean in eventing?
R: Retired (occurs during a phase) E: Eliminated (for multiple disobediences) TE: Technically Eliminated (missing a jump, inappropriate saddlery/dress, etc) RF: Rider Fall. MR: Mandatory Retirement (Horse fall)
Do you use the same horse in three-day eventing?
The modern competition comprises dressage, cross-country and jumping on consecutive days. The competitor rides the same horse throughout the three phases. Cross-country is the highlight, testing the speed, stamina and jumping ability of the horse, as well as the rider's knowledge of pace and the use of his horse.
How is 3 day eventing scored?
Competitors accumulate penalty points in each phase, and at the end of the event, the pair with the lowest score takes home top honors. Held over one, two, or three days, eventing is one of the few Olympic sports where men and women compete alongside one another as equals.
What is the order of a three-day event?
Three-day events were traditionally held over three days, but it's now more common for them to last four, with two days allowed for dressage due to entrant numbers. The running order is usually: dressage on days one and two, cross-country on day three, and showjumping on day four.
What does CCI stand for in eventing?
The Concours Complet International (CCI) is the competition rating for the equestrian sport of eventing, given by the international governing body for the sport, the FEI.
What is English eventing?
Eventing, sometimes referred to as 'horse trials', is a unique combination of three phases – dressage, cross-country over fixed fences and show-jumping. Each of the three phases is designed to test the horse's ability Dressage is always the first phase.
